A balescream is an occasional effect of using balefire, it feels as though the pattern itself is rippling, when creation itself howls in pain (ToM, Prologue). When Rand destroys Natrin's Barrow, the forest around them seemed to warp and shake, as if the world were groaning in agony (TGS, Ch. 37).
